FACTSControlDevice
PowerSystems.FACTSControlDevice — Typemutable struct FACTSControlDevice <: StaticInjection
name::String
available::Bool
bus::ACBus
control_mode::Union{Nothing, FACTSOperationModes}
voltage_setpoint::Float64
max_shunt_current::Float64
reactive_power_required::Float64
services::Vector{Service}
dynamic_injector::Union{Nothing, DynamicInjection}
ext::Dict{String, Any}
internal::InfrastructureSystemsInternal
endFacts control devices.
Most often used in AC power flow studies as a control of voltage and, active and reactive power.
Arguments
name::String: Name of the component. Components of the same type (e.g.,PowerLoad) must have unique names, but components of different types (e.g.,PowerLoadandACBus) can have the same nameavailable::Bool: Indicator of whether the component is connected and online (true) or disconnected, offline, or down (false). Unavailable components are excluded during simulationsbus::ACBus: Sending end bus numbercontrol_mode::Union{Nothing, FACTSOperationModes}: Control mode. Used to describe the behavior of the control device. Options are listed here.voltage_setpoint::Float64: Voltage setpoint at the sending end bus, it has to be aPVbus, in p.u. (SYSTEM_BASE).max_shunt_current::Float64: Maximum shunt current at the sending end bus; entered in MVA at unity voltage.reactive_power_required::Float64: Total MVAr required to hold voltage at sending bus, in %.services::Vector{Service}: (default:Device[]) Services that this device contributes todynamic_injector::Union{Nothing, DynamicInjection}: (default:nothing) Corresponding dynamic injection model for FACTS control deviceext::Dict{String, Any}: (default:Dict{String, Any}()) An extra dictionary for users to add metadata that are not used in simulation.internal::InfrastructureSystemsInternal: (Do not modify.)
